My Students

We are a class with unique needs, wants, and personalities.

Our class is made up of six intelligent, happy, and enthusiastic fourteen year old boys, who have little to no verbal communication ability.

Our schools serve all students with autism, in a high need area, with a large range of abilities. All of the students care very much about their education and give 110% in everything they do. The goal of the students is to be able to get a job after school and I want to help them to achieve that goal!

My Project

Students will be participating in a D.I.Y. (Do It Yourself) Enrichment Cluster. Enrichment clusters are student run activities. The students will have the opportunity to use the materials supplied to them to create useful items for every day life.

My students need new materials to be able to explore their own creative imagination.

The more materials the students have will give the students a more creative range. Students will be able to use the balloons to create stress balls. The foam boards will be used as a canvas. They will be able to use whatever materials they would like to decorate the canvases. Pom poms will be used to make a rug; the hot glue gun will be used to glue the pom poms together.

There are some math materials that are on the list of materials. Having physical items have helped the students learn addition and subtraction and will continue to help them in upcoming units.
